If you’re wondering how to get rid of Siri and all related data on your iPhone 16e, here’s what you need to know. First off, Siri isn’t a separate app—you won’t find an icon to delete. Instead, it’s built into the iPhone’s operating system, meaning you can’t completely remove it like you would an app.
But, don’t worry. If you want to disable Siri and prevent it from listening or gathering data, you can do that easily through your settings. Here are simple steps to turn off Siri:
- Open the Settings app on your iPhone.
- Scroll down and tap on Apple Intelligence & Siri.
- To turn off Siri completely, switch off Apple Intelligence.
- To stop Siri from listening when you speak, turn off Listen for “Hey Siri” if that option appears.
- If you don’t want Siri to activate when your phone is locked, toggle Allow Siri When Locked off.
- Also, you can disable Type to Siri if you prefer to prevent Siri from activating via keyboard commands.
Once these steps are complete, Siri will be disabled, and it won’t respond or listen anymore. Remember, this doesn’t delete any Siri data that may have been stored. For privacy, you can go to your Apple ID account settings and clear your Siri and dictation history if needed.
While Siri can’t be fully removed from the OS, turning it off gives you peace of mind if you want to stop using it completely.
